Tradition Adopts Trayport for Refined Oil Trading Operations Globally

Tradition Financial Services, one of the world’s largest interdealer brokers in over-the-counter financial and commodity-related products, has chosen technology from Trayport, the wholesale energy markets platform and network provider, for its refined oil trading operations globally.

Trayport’s technology is already used by Tradition across a number of other markets, and its Joule broker solution, developed to optimise operations for brokers, to augment broker voice operations and to facilitate an electronic hybrid broker model for OTC markets, is now being used across refined oil.
